Position Summary
The Credentialing Specialist is responsible for managing and coordinating all aspects of the credentialing and privileging process for new and existing providers. This includes ensuring that providers are properly credentialed with all required facilities and that all necessary documentation is collected, verified, and maintained in accordance with regulatory standards. The Credentialing Specialist plays a critical role in supporting seamless onboarding and ensuring compliance with hospital and accreditation requirements.
Primary Functions & Accountabilities
· Coordinate the full lifecycle of the credentialing and privileging process for new and existing providers, ensuring timely submission of all applications and supporting documents.
· Facilitate comprehensive onboarding for new providers, including the collection of necessary documentation (e.g., licensure, DEA, malpractice insurance, education, training, and certifications).
· Assist providers who are new to the state with applications for medical licenses, DEA registration, and other required credentials.
· Submit and monitor all facility credentialing and recredentialing applications, ensuring compliance with internal deadlines and regulatory standards.
· Maintain accurate and up-to-date provider records in the credentialing and enrollment database, including licensure renewals, expirables tracking, and documentation of communications.
· Conduct thorough primary source verifications of provider credentials and background checks in accordance with NCQA, URAC, and TJC standards.
· Collaborate closely with human resources, medical staff offices, and other departments to support a streamlined provider onboarding experience.
· Ensure that all providers are recredentialed within the required timeframes to avoid lapses in privileges or authorizations.
· Respond to inquiries and requests for credentialing information from internal departments and external stakeholders.
Knowledge, Skills & Abilities
· High school diploma or equivalent required; associate or bachelor’s degree preferred.
· Minimum of 3 years of experience in medical staff services, credentialing, or healthcare administration.
· Strong knowledge of the provider credentialing and privileging process, including standards from NCQA, URAC, TJC, and facility accreditation bodies.
· Experience with primary source verification and provider file audits.
· Familiarity with CAQH and credentialing databases or software systems.
· Understanding of onboarding workflows and the documentation needed for new provider integration is important.
· Exceptional organ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ple priorities under tight deadlines.
· Strong communication and interpersonal skills for working with providers, leadership, and external partners.
· Ability to maintain confidentiality and handle sensitive information with professionalism.
